Luc Century is a self-taught artist got into etching while working at a resort engraving people’s names on snow skis, then a window washing job in the 70s led to a 4 year exploration of how how to transfer images and color onto glass, which resulted in an innovative photographic process for creating stencils that could be used in sand-blast engraving, which he has applied extensively and prolifically over the years.
----more----He might be best known for being the person who engraved the more than 58,000 names into the Vietnam Veterans Memorial Wall in Washington, DC. He’s lived on Sanibel for nearly 30 years now with his illustrator wife, Dee, cranking out the art and living the island life.
